A driverless subway, no wonder you say? But what do you think of a driverless shuttle? Paris La Défense has been experimenting since 2017 with a 100% electric autonomous shuttle that can accommodate up to 15 people. Neither pedal nor steering wheel, just a mini-bus that walks without a driver, stops and restarts without human intervention.

More than 69,000 passengers were transported by autonomous shuttles during the first two phases. For this time, to the autonomous shuttle passengers a brand new course is offered: it starts at Grande Arche and stops his race at Moretti.
